Quick install guide for the Luxul XMS-7048P — a 52-port stackable Gigabit PoE+ L2/L3 managed switch, covering rack/desktop setup, cabling, IP configuration, and LED status indicators.
The XMS-7048P is a 52-port stackable Gigabit PoE+ L2/L3 managed switch supporting 10/100/1000 Mbps Ethernet (10/100 half/full-duplex, 1000 Mbps full-duplex). Ports 1–48 are PoE+ and enabled by default; ports 49 and 50 are Gigabit Ethernet only (non-PoE). The switch includes two 10-Gigabit SFP+ ports in addition to the 50 RJ-45 ports.
Box contents: XMS-7048P 52-port PoE switch, power cord, mounting hardware.
For desktop use, apply the included rubber feet to the bottom of the switch.
Use one of the 50 Ethernet ports to connect the switch to any Ethernet-enabled device (servers, routers, other switches) — no crossover cable is necessary.
Connect the included power cable to a surge-protected outlet; the AC input socket is on the rear panel. The built-in power supply supports 100–240VAC at 50/60Hz. The rear panel also has a redundant power supply (RPS) connector for an external power supply (requires an appropriate RPS cable, sold separately).
Network cabling: Luxul recommends CAT5, CAT5e, or CAT6 UTP. For best performance and stable 1000 Mbps transmission, use CAT6 shielded twisted pair.
If your network uses a 192.168.0.X address scheme and your computer shares a similar address, skip directly to Access and Setup below.
Note: If another device on your network already uses 192.168.0.4, temporarily reassign or remove that device while configuring the switch.
If your network uses a different address scheme, set a temporary static IP on your configuration computer within the 192.168.0.X range, with the gateway/router address set to 192.168.0.4 (the switch's default IP).

Includes 50 Gigabit Ethernet RJ-45 ports, two 10-Gigabit SFP+ ports, System/Link/PoE status LEDs, a Mode/Reset button, and an RJ-45 console port.
Standard AC power input plus a redundant power supply (RPS) connector for an external power supply.
| Indicator | State |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| System | Green Flashing | Normal operation |
| Green On | Malfunction — contact support | |
| Red On | Power-on system initialization | |
| Off | Startup/initialization or power not on | |
| Port Link/Act (1-50) | Green | 1000Mbps device connected |
| Yellow | 10/100Mbps device connected | |
| Flashing | Port receiving/transmitting data | |
| Off | Nothing connected to the port | |
| Port PoE Status (1-50) | Green | Switch providing PoE power to a device |
| Yellow | PoE off due to fault or device exceeding power limit | |
| Off | Port disconnected or link failed |
Note: At startup, port LEDs flash briefly during a self-test.
Tapping the Mode/Reset button briefly switches the port indicators between displaying port link speed and PoE status.
